Overview
#503E38 is a warm, dark color. In RGB it is 80, 62, 56, in HSL 15.0°, 17.6%, 26.7%, and in CMYK 0.0%, 22.5%, 30.0%, 68.6%. The nearest named color is RAL 8028 Terra Brown.

Color Psychology
Dark browns like chocolate and espresso project richness, indulgence, and masculine elegance. They carry the warmth of wood-paneled studies and aged leather, evoking comfort and established tradition. These deep tones suggest solidity, dependability, and mature sophistication.
Design Usage
Dark brown excels as a text color alternative to pure black, providing warmth and reducing visual harshness. It suits coffee roasters, chocolate brands, and heritage accessories with a tradition focus. Pair it with cream, gold, or burnt orange for a luxurious, warm-toned design system.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the RGB, HSL, and CMYK values of #503E38?
RGB(80, 62, 56) · HSL(15.0, 17.6%, 26.7%) · CMYK(0.0%, 22.5%, 30.0%, 68.6%)
Does #503E38 meet WCAG contrast on white?
10.06:1 — WCAG AA Pass, AAA Pass for normal text.
What text color is readable on #503E38?
Use FFFFFF text on a #503E38 background; contrast on black is 2.09:1.
